USC's Student Government is working to add mental health as a reason for excused absences in the academic bulletin's attendance policy by working with Faculty Senate, which controls attendance and excused absences policies.

Recently, The Daily Gamecock published an article about USC's partnership with Siemens in order to cut down on energy consumed across campus. The article stated that USC will save "over $8 million over the next 15 years" due to renovations being made to buildings that consume the most amount of energy, such as Thomas Cooper Library and the Close-Hipp Building.
